1. 什么是区块链秘钥

区块链秘钥是一种用于进行加密和解密操作的重要工具。在区块链技术中,秘钥主要由两部分组成:公钥和私钥。公钥是公开的,可以供任何人使用,而私钥则是高度保密的,只有拥有者才能使用。两者结合形成了一种称为“非对称加密”的技术。

在区块链网络中,交易过程的安全性主要依赖于这些秘钥。使用者在进行交易时,需要使用自己的私钥来签署交易,而接收方则使用公钥来验证交易的有效性。这种机制确保了交易的不可篡改性和身份的唯一性。

2. 私钥和公钥的区别

区块链秘钥详解:什么是区块链秘钥及其重要性

私钥和公钥的主要区别在于其功能和安全性。私钥是你控制区块链账户的唯一途径,一旦丢失或被盗,可能导致账户资金全部损失。因此,私钥一定要妥善保管。而公钥可以分享给任何人,它用于接受资金或进行交易的验证。虽然仅凭公钥无法获取资金,但若与私钥结合使用,将会给交易带来极大的安全隐患。

在实际应用中,使用私钥签署的交易会生成一个唯一的数字签名,其他节点能够通过公钥验证该签名的真实性,从而确保每一笔交易具有合法性和有效性。

3. 秘钥的生成过程

秘钥的生成通常涉及到加密算法和随机数生成技术。以以太坊为例,私钥是一个256位的随机数,而公钥是通过数学算法(例如椭圆曲线加密)从私钥导出的。私钥生成后,用户需要通过安全渠道进行存储,例如冷钱包或硬件钱包,以防止不法分子的盗取。

私钥和公钥的生成过程背后是复杂的数学原理,关系到密码学的基本概念。即使是非常强大的计算机,也需要长时间才能破解一个256位的私钥,因此确保了区块链安全性的核心。

4. 区块链秘钥的使用场景

区块链秘钥详解:什么是区块链秘钥及其重要性

区块链秘钥广泛应用于加密货币交易、智能合约、去中心化金融(DeFi)、数字身份等领域。在加密货币交易中,用户需要使用私钥进行数字资产的转账,而在智能合约中,秘钥可以确保合约执行的合法性和安全性。

此外,去中心化金融(DeFi)平台也依赖于秘钥来保护投资者的资产和交易安全。由于DeFi往往经过智能合约自动执行,因此秘钥的安全性直接影响到资产的安全。

5. 存储和保护秘钥的策略

为保证秘钥的安全性,用户应该采取多种策略进行存储和保护。冷钱包是一种常用的秘钥存储方式,它在离线状态下保存私钥,可以有效防止黑客攻击。硬件钱包则是专为存储加密货币秘钥设计的物理设备,使用上更加方便,也提供了较高的安全性。

此外,用户还可以利用多重签名技术,即需要多个私钥的组合才能进行交易,这样进一步提升了安全性。对于一些高风险的场景,比如大量资金的存储,建议使用专业的密钥管理服务(KMS),以进行更为专业的保护。

6. 未来区块链秘钥的发展趋势

随着区块链技术的不断演进,秘钥管理也在逐步向更安全、高效的方向发展。比如,量子计算的崛起,可能对现有的加密算法产生影响,因此新一代的加密技术需要能够抵御量子计算的攻击。

此外,用户体验也将是未来秘钥管理的重要方向,现有的秘钥管理方法往往复杂,对普通用户友好性不足。未来的秘钥管理应该更加简洁、安全,能够满足不同用户的需求。

总的来说,但凡涉及到区块链技术,秘钥都发挥着至关重要的角色。理解和掌握区块链秘钥的相关知识,对于用户有效保护自己的数字资产至关重要。